benchmark-javlonbek
v1.1.1
Published
Benchmark for cpu ram time
Downloads
10
Maintainers
Readme
Инструкция Benchmark
Склонируйте данный репозиторий выполняя следующую команду в терминале: git clone https://[email protected]/dida/benchmark-javlonbek.git
Перейдите в директорию benchmark-javlonbek выполнив следующую команду: cd benchmark
Установите зависимости проекта: npm install
Скомпилируйте typescript код на javascript: npm run compilate
Запустите тестирования ваших функции: npm run mybench p=path/to/test.js(path) i=10000(iterations) r=3(runs)
где, path - путь к тестируемому файлу, iterations - количество итерации для цикла for, runs - количество прогонов
Требование к формату экспорта тестируемых функции
path - должен указать к JavaScript файлу. Файл должен экспортировать функции подлещажие тестированию в следующем формате:
javascript
module.exports = {
test: function(){
<!-- smt -->
},
for: function(){
<!-- smt -->
}
}